			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Timeshare scams</strong> seem to be in the news these days!  Be aware and be smart.  Following is a list of some things to look out for in order to avoid some of the more popular scams:</p>
<p>1. If the &#8220;deal&#8221; is as good as it sounds, it will still be there tomorrow.  There is no need to make a snap decision.  Take your time in evaluating whether it&#8217;s the right deal for you and your family.</p>
<p>2. Many companies offer incentives and gifts that are advertised as &#8220;free&#8221;.  As in any other transaction you are involved in, remember to read the fine print.  There may be additional &#8220;fees&#8221; that need to be paid before actually activating your &#8220;free&#8221; gift.</p>
<p>3.  The contract you sign to purchase or sell your timeshare is a legal document.  Read it carefully.  Any promises made by the sales person should be in writing and/or made a part of the contract.  If they are unwilling to do so, don&#8217;t sign!</p>
<p>4.  The days of intimidation and high pressure should be long gone, but some companies are still using these techniques.  You may leave a presentation anytime you want for any reason and you do not have to explain why to anyone.  If you are uncomfortable and feel you are being pressured-just get up and leave.</p>
<p>5. If someone calls you and asks if you want to sell your timeshare, be wary.  Legitimate companies do not make cold calls to owners.  These companies request money up front (up to several thousands of dollars) to sell your timeshare.  Do not give anyone money to sell your timeshare.  Reputable companies do not charge upfront fees-you only pay a commission AFTER they have sold your timeshare.</p>
<p>6.  To verify the reputation of a company, refer to the Better Business Bureau&#8217;s accredited list of timeshare resale companies.</p>
<p>7.  As with any real estate transaction, take the time to do some research on buying and selling from resale companies.</p>
<p>8. Always remember, if it sounds to good to be true, it probably isn&#8217;t true!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Bill McCollum</strong> the <strong>Attorney General </strong>has filed a lawsuit against American Marketing group.   Accusing the company of deceptive trade practices involving <strong>timeshare resales</strong>.<br />
The suit alleges the company claims having a buyer for a customer&#8217;s timeshare, and even guaranteeing the owners a sale in 120 days.   The owners were promised that if the property was not sold by them, money would be refunded.<br />
Consumer complaints indicate that the company did not live up to what they said they would do and did not get any refunds.<br />
The lawsuit is seeking a permanent injunction that prohibits the defendants from engaging in the timeshare resale business.  In addition to that, the suit requests full restitution on behalf of the victims, civil penalties, and reimbursement of related fees.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>RCI is offering vacation insurance to <strong>timeshare</strong> members for $69.00.  You will receive full credit on your exchange fee.  Restore 100% <strong>Trading Power</strong> of your deposited week.  Keep your Deposited week (so you can use it in the future).  According to their information Vacation Protection is available on one-for-one exchanges only.  The full exchange fee of $189 USD/$234 CAD will br credited to the member&#8217;s account, to be used toward another exchange fee within 6 months.  Vacation Protection can be purchased within 30 days of confirmation of the exchange.  Vacation Protection cannot be purchased if check-in is within 14 days.  Vacation Protection can be refunded within 14 days of purchase, as long as check-in is at least 14 days away.</p>

<p class="MsoNormal" style="background: white none repeat scroll 0% 0%; line-height: normal; -moz-background-clip: -moz-initial; -moz-background-origin: -moz-initial; -moz-background-inline-policy: -moz-initial;"><span style="font-size: 9pt; font-family: ">Expectations for Tropical Storm Felicia diminished from a threat of devastation to a promise of heavy rainfall for Maui and Oahu today as the former Category 4 hurricane slowed in its westward path past the island chain.</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="background: white none repeat scroll 0% 0%; line-height: normal; -moz-background-clip: -moz-initial; -moz-background-origin: -moz-initial; -moz-background-inline-policy: -moz-initial;"><span style="font-size: 9pt; font-family: ">&#8220;The real story at this point is not the intensity of wind, but that we are going to get a great deal of rain,&#8221; said Jim Weyman, director of the Central Pacific Hurricane Center. &#8220;We can expect 2 or 3 inches, with showers locally up to 5 inches. As long as the rain doesn&#8217;t come down hard, it could be beneficial.</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="background: white none repeat scroll 0% 0%; line-height: normal; -moz-background-clip: -moz-initial; -moz-background-origin: -moz-initial; -moz-background-inline-policy: -moz-initial;"><span style="font-size: 9pt; font-family: ">&#8220;Just because it&#8217;s downgraded, people shouldn&#8217;t relax their preparedness,&#8221; he said. A <strong>flash flood watch</strong> for Oahu and Maui counties remains in effect, as is a high-surf advisory.</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="background: white none repeat scroll 0% 0%; line-height: normal; -moz-background-clip: -moz-initial; -moz-background-origin: -moz-initial; -moz-background-inline-policy: -moz-initial;"><span style="font-size: 9pt; font-family: ">&#8220;We will see high surf even if Felicia is downgraded; it had a long period of time pushing the surf before it reached the islands,&#8221; Weyman said.</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="background: white none repeat scroll 0% 0%; line-height: normal; -moz-background-clip: -moz-initial; -moz-background-origin: -moz-initial; -moz-background-inline-policy: -moz-initial;"><span style="font-size: 9pt; font-family: ">City lifeguards reported two rescues at Sandy Beach and three rescues and five assists at Makapuu.</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="background: white none repeat scroll 0% 0%; line-height: normal; -moz-background-clip: -moz-initial; -moz-background-origin: -moz-initial; -moz-background-inline-policy: -moz-initial;"><span style="font-size: 9pt; font-family: ">Maui County planned to open nine shelters last night on Maui, Molokai and Lanai as the edge of the swirling weather system was expected to bring the first showers early this morning.</span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="background: white none repeat scroll 0% 0%; line-height: normal; -moz-background-clip: -moz-initial; -moz-background-origin: -moz-initial; -moz-background-inline-policy: -moz-initial;"><span style="font-size: 9pt; font-family: "><strong>The National Weather Service</strong> said the storm will be over Maui by late morning and pass south of Oahu late this afternoon.</span></p>
